>>>>> "Urs" == Urs Thuermann <[email protected]> writes: > William John Murray <[email protected]> writes: >> The dvips program defaults to piping its output to a >> printer. This is confusing, and can cost money. The normal form >> of convert commands, like pdf2ps, produce a file as the default >> output (with a trailing hyphen indicating standard out) but >> dvi2ps is an exception. > I definitely would like such a change, too. Although you can > change that behavior yourself in ~/.dvipsrc, I think output to a > file should be the default. IMHO printing should only be done if > you request that explicitly by lpr(1) or by use of the -P option > in dvips. I even wouldn't mind if dvips couldn't print to printer > at all and you would have to write "dvips | lpr" to get that. > After all, we're on Unix where one tool does one job well and > doesn't try to duplicate the functionality of another tool. I must admit that I had to pay some money a few years ago when I installed a new version of teTeX. I assumed that the dvips output goes to a file until I had been told by phone that the paper tray is empty (after a few hundred pages). Today, new versions of teTeX do not overwrite configuration files. Thomas asked on one of the teTeX mailing lists which default behaviour people prefer and most people voted for sending the output directly to the printer. Don't know whether people would decide different today. The problems we are talking about are not new.
